Output 59f3766a590a91090f6c20e1874ccb6abd0f7ff8ad26d540b3045ae9cf75fd58:0

value
2021000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 d3520c08a2b43b8b41cff73253101d98eec8f2df4ff8dfe444abcb937130c24d
address
bc1p6dfqcz9zksacksw07ue9xyqanrhv3uklfludlezy409exufscfxs45243a
transaction
59f3766a590a91090f6c20e1874ccb6abd0f7ff8ad26d540b3045ae9cf75fd58
spent
true